May is National Pet Month, and Mulberry Art Studios will once again be filled with art that barks, meows, neighs, and chirps in celebration of the animals that bring so much joy to our lives. The aptly named We Love Our Pets art show will feature 236 pieces of artwork from 148 local artists in a multitude of mediums, all on the subject of our beloved furry friends. The show opens with a First Friday Reception on May 5 from 5pm-9pm. The public is invited to come and view the art and meet the artists during this time, and guests will also have the chance to browse the tables of seven local pet related vendors and meet some rescue dogs from The Sebastian Foundation of Animal Rescue. Guests are encouraged to bring a few dollars along to donate to the Sebastian Foundation, but there is no fee to attend the event.
The idea for We Love Our Pets grew from the love of one dog, Milo. Milo was a rescue dog who became the unofficial mascot of Mulberry Art Studios after April adopted him. Sadly, in November 2018, Milo died at age 16. Less than two months later, April’s husband Charlie passed away. As a tribute to these two wonderful beings, both so central to her life, April decided to honor their love with a show inspired by their memory. “Our pets and our partners make a profound difference in our lives and we wanted to raise money for an organization dedicated to bringing pets and people together,” explains April. “Our pets comfort us, console us and entertain us. Our pets greet us, acknowledge us, snuggle with us, lick us, and some even walk us at least three times a day (whether we want to or not). We CAN ALL AGREE that our pets add a dimension of fulfillment and compassion to our lives! It is for this reason, that Mulberry Art Studios is super excited to host our fifth Annual We Love Our Pets exhibition to give pet owners, and amateur as well as professional artists a joyful opportunity to experience each other’s pet(s) which they love and can’t live without!”
Mulberry Art Studios has once again selected local animal rescue The Sebastian Foundation as the nonprofit to benefit from this exhibit. Founded in 2004 by Amy Garrety, The Sebastian Foundation works tirelessly to facilitate the adoption of unwanted animals, offering a second chance to pets who have been surrendered due to circumstances outside of their control or who have ended up in high kill shelters. As they state in their mission statement, the Sebastian Foundation believes that, “Through education and awareness of the welfare of animals and a commitment to compassion toward other living beings, our world becomes a better place for everyone.”
The We Love Our Pets show will be available for viewing throughout the month of May.
